Output 5dbc882d4921dd9bdc1e16f63cfa679a880e836c4f36b3e969643ecb6caa7e5a:112

value
81666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d52b7b748e7fea5b7d906811719d4ea7970073c7 OP_EQUAL
address
3M89wbwDANdtuRG9wXfmpLwynBm5T6YRxJ
transaction
5dbc882d4921dd9bdc1e16f63cfa679a880e836c4f36b3e969643ecb6caa7e5a